Summer Recess — 25 Nov 2002 at 15:55
rose to move to resolve, That it is the opinion of this House that, subject to the requirements of business, in 2003 the Summer Recess should begin not later than the middle of July and the House should sit for two weeks in September.
On Question, Whether the said Motion shall be agreed to?
Their Lordships divided: Contents, 160; Not-Contents, 76.
